Output dd7a1df06124fa36830ab55c31f55056d2d846cd9180a737dde3b956948741d6:1

value
2111844
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2c1d321fd676b3554f644a19ed700e33655b144 OP_EQUAL
address
3NMzq5NrU6Uzo34DRwi46qsRizZDRWeRQh
transaction
dd7a1df06124fa36830ab55c31f55056d2d846cd9180a737dde3b956948741d6
spent
true